The role of virtual CFOs in financial strategy and planning

Virtual CFOs go beyond basic bookkeeping and handle comprehensive financial strategy. They evaluate market conditions, cash flow, forecasts, and funding options to design strategies tailored for each company’s unique stage and goals. For startups, this means creating dynamic budgeting that aligns with rapid growth targets and investment rounds. Mid-size companies benefit from optimized capital allocation, risk management, and profitability analysis. By combining detailed financial reports with actionable insights, virtual CFOs ensure decision-makers stay informed, enabling smarter investments and avoiding costly mistakes.

Cost efficiency and scalability compared to traditional CFO roles

One of the major advantages of virtual CFO services is cost-effectiveness. Hiring a full-time CFO involves high salaries, benefits, and infrastructure expenses; meanwhile, virtual CFOs offer flexible engagement models such as part-time, project-based, or retainer options. This approach suits startups and mid-size firms with fluctuating needs and limited budgets. Moreover, virtual CFOs leverage digital tools and cloud-based platforms to streamline workflows, allowing businesses to scale service levels up or down without disruption. This adaptability supports growth phases, enabling companies to access top-level financial guidance without overextending resources.

Driving operational efficiency through technology integration

Virtual CFOs harness cutting-edge financial technology to automate routine processes and improve data accuracy. Integration of cloud accounting software, real-time dashboards, and analytics platforms enables continuous performance tracking and rapid response to financial anomalies. This technology-driven approach not only frees internal teams from manual reporting but also delivers deep insights into cost drivers, customer profitability, and cash conversion cycles. The result is faster decision-making and enhanced operational efficiency, helping companies respond competitively to evolving market demands.

Supporting fundraising and investor relations

Another critical area where virtual CFOs add value is fundraising and managing stakeholder relationships. Startups and mid-size companies often require external capital to expand, which means preparing thorough financial projections, pitch decks, and due diligence documents. Virtual CFOs lend credibility by ensuring financial transparency and compliance with regulations. Additionally, they serve as intermediaries between business leaders and investors, communicating financial health and growth prospects clearly. This professional stewardship boosts investor confidence and increases the likelihood of securing favorable funding terms.
